Sustainable Infrastructure: Building Tomorrow Today

Sustainable infrastructure is reshaping urban landscapes by incorporating eco-friendly materials and innovative technologies. The use of low-carbon concrete, recycled steel, and sustainably sourced wood reduces carbon footprints while maintaining durability. Additionally, self-healing concrete, embedded with bacteria that repair cracks, enhances longevity and reduces maintenance costs. Modular and prefabricated construction methods are gaining popularity, allowing for faster, cost-effective, and scalable building solutions. These approaches minimize waste and improve efficiency, aligning with sustainability goals. ippmedia.com, usbridge.com

Digitalization plays a pivotal role in advancing sustainable infrastructure. Building Information Modeling (BIM) and digital twinning enable precise planning and resource management, optimizing energy and water use while reducing waste. The integration of Internet of Things (IoT) devices and artificial intelligence (AI) in smart cities enhances energy efficiency, waste management, and overall urban sustainability. These technologies facilitate continuous monitoring and improvement of infrastructure performance, leading to more resilient and efficient urban environments. allplan.com
